When was THEATRE ROYAL BATH (TRADING) LIMITED founded?
THEATRE ROYAL BATH (TRADING) LIMITED was officially incorporated on 1 March 1989 and is registered under company number 02353880. Incorporation establishes the company as a legal entity registered at Companies House, allowing it to trade, enter contracts, and operate under UK company law.

What is THEATRE ROYAL BATH (TRADING) LIMITED's registered address?
The registered office address of THEATRE ROYAL BATH (TRADING) LIMITED is THEATRE ROYAL BATH, SAWCLOSE, BATH, BA1 1ET. This is the official address filed with Companies House for legal and statutory correspondence.

Does THEATRE ROYAL BATH (TRADING) LIMITED have any charges or mortgages?
THEATRE ROYAL BATH (TRADING) LIMITED has 1 registered charge, of which 0 are outstanding, 1 satisfied, and 0 part satisfied. Charges are typically registered when a company uses its assets as security for borrowing.
